Warrea
Warrea is a genus of flowering plants from the orchid family, Orchidaceae. It has three known species, all native to Latin America.[1][2][3][4]
- Warrea costaricensis Schltr. - Chiapas, Costa Rica, Guatemala, Honduras, Panama
 - Warrea hookeriana (Rchb.f.) Rolfe - Peru
 - Warrea warreana (Lodd. ex Lindl.) C.Schweinf. - from Colombia and Venezuela south to Argentina
